Byron Allen Duncan, age 41, of Henderson, KY, passed away at 2:00 pm, Saturday, December 27, 2025, at his home.
Byron was a HCHS football all-star from 1999-2003. He played at Campbellsville University where he attended with his football scholarship. He loved fishing, hunting, and cheering on the UK Wildcats. Byron worked as a heavy equipment mechanic and worked almost 2 decades at Equipment Depot in Evansville, IN. Byron loved the Lord and was an active member at New Hope Baptist Church.
He was preceded in death by his grandparents: Raymond Duncan, Mary Alice Payne, Billy and Joyce Pugh, and his brother Matthew Duncan.
Byron is survived by his parents Terry and Sheila Duncan of Spottsville, KY; brother Bradley Duncan (Magan) of Spottsville, KY; and his nieces, Olivia and Sophia Duncan.
Relatives and friends are invited to Byron’s Life Celebration from 11:00 am until service time at the funeral home on Wednesday. The funeral service will be held at 2:00 pm on Wednesday, December 31, 2025, at Benton-Glunt and Tapp Funeral Home in Henderson, KY with Brother Ken Lupton officiating. Burial will follow at Fairmont Cemetery in Henderson, KY.
